Akzo Nobel completes divestment of Casco Impregnated Papers
Akzo Nobel and Deutsche Beteiligungs AG and Harvest Partners Inc. have closed the deal concerning the divestment of Akzo Nobel's Impregnated Papers business. Taking into account certain adjustments, a cash and debt free amount of EUR 112 million was involved in the transaction. "This is another step in the continuous pruning and upgrading of the Akzo Nobel portfolio. It also contributes to the debt reduction program for 2003," said CFO Fritz Fröhlich. "Our aim is to reduce Akzo Nobel's net debt by at least EUR 250 million this year."
Casco Impregnated Papers is a major global supplier of surfacing materials for applications in the woodworking, furniture, flooring and automotive industries. The company is active in 45 countries and posted total worldwide sales of EUR 265 million in 2002. All 900 employees worldwide will move with the business to the new owners.
